W-5s Make Between $8,296.20 and $10,956.40 a Month

Navy, Marines, and Army servicepeople move from W-3s to W-5s, and this is the highest pay grade available. Those with 20 years of experience earn a bit less, but if you have 38+ years, you could earn six figures!

O-10s Make $16,608.30 a Month

Generals in the Air Force, Space Force, Marines, and Army, and Admirals in the Navy or Coast Guard have reached O-10 level. However, they make a base pay of $199,299.60 each year, so they certainly don’t mind!
